Que requisitos deve cumprir o projeto de ilumina\u00e7\u00e3o de uma f\u00e1brica de cimento?<\/strong><strong><\/strong><\/h2>\n\n\n\n<h3 class=\"wp-block-heading\"><strong>1.<strong>Solu\u00e7\u00f5es de ilumina\u00e7\u00e3o para f\u00e1bricas de cimento<\/strong> O projeto deve satisfazer os seguintes requisitos: \u00a0\u00a0\u00a0<\/strong><\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">(1) O processo de produ\u00e7\u00e3o de cimento \u00e9 complexo, com tubagens longitudinais, equipamento pesado e disposi\u00e7\u00e3o irregular de colunas e vigas de constru\u00e7\u00e3o civil. Para evitar que as l\u00e2mpadas e as lanternas toquem nas condutas e no equipamento de processamento e que a luz de ilumina\u00e7\u00e3o seja coberta por grandes vigas e colunas, o projeto de ilumina\u00e7\u00e3o deve ser concebido de forma a que o efeito de ilumina\u00e7\u00e3o seja afetado. &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Para evitar que o arranjo de ilumina\u00e7\u00e3o e a tubagem, o equipamento de processamento, a luz de ilumina\u00e7\u00e3o por grandes feixes e grandes colunas cubram, afectando o efeito de ilumina\u00e7\u00e3o, o design de ilumina\u00e7\u00e3o deve prestar aten\u00e7\u00e3o \u00e0 coopera\u00e7\u00e3o e ao contacto com as especialidades relevantes, a fim de satisfazer o valor de ilumina\u00e7\u00e3o necess\u00e1rio. &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">(2) A poeira da f\u00e1brica de cimento, e mais para a poeira de condensa\u00e7\u00e3o de \u00e1gua, l\u00e2mpadas e lanternas ap\u00f3s a acumula\u00e7\u00e3o de poeira para afetar a ilumina\u00e7\u00e3o, devido ao n\u00famero de mais dif\u00edcil de limpar no tempo, de modo que o projeto deve ter em conta esta carater\u00edstica, deve ser inclu\u00eddo no fator de compensa\u00e7\u00e3o. &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">O fator de compensa\u00e7\u00e3o deve ser tido em conta. A fim de reduzir a carga de trabalho de manuten\u00e7\u00e3o, \u00e9 conveniente escolher a fonte de luz com uma vida \u00fatil mais longa. &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">(3) a temperatura de exporta\u00e7\u00e3o do cl\u00ednquer na oficina de cozedura atinge por vezes quase 1000 graus, a temperatura de exporta\u00e7\u00e3o dos gases de escape do forno da f\u00e1brica de cimento em processo seco, a temperatura da ventoinha a alta temperatura \u00e9 tamb\u00e9m muito elevada, as l\u00e2mpadas e lanternas ou as tubagens el\u00e9ctricas pr\u00f3ximas de temperaturas elevadas podem ser facilmente danificadas e n\u00e3o s\u00e3o seguras. &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Facilmente danificadas e pouco seguras, as provis\u00f5es devem ser mantidas longe destes locais de alta temperatura. &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">(4) O projeto de ilumina\u00e7\u00e3o deve ter em conta a manuten\u00e7\u00e3o futura. A manuten\u00e7\u00e3o geral \u00e9 efectuada atrav\u00e9s de uma escada de p\u00e9 ou de uma escada dupla, pelo que a altura de instala\u00e7\u00e3o n\u00e3o deve ser demasiado elevada. Para a parede, a instala\u00e7\u00e3o em coluna de candeeiros e lanternas pode ser um pouco mais elevada, e a instala\u00e7\u00e3o na planta &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Entre os candeeiros e as lanternas, se n\u00e3o for poss\u00edvel a utiliza\u00e7\u00e3o de uma grua de manuten\u00e7\u00e3o, porque a escada n\u00e3o pode ser demasiado alta, pelo que a sua altura m\u00e1xima n\u00e3o deve ser superior a 4,5. &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">(5) Os m\u00e9todos de ilumina\u00e7\u00e3o das f\u00e1bricas de cimento devem incluir a ilumina\u00e7\u00e3o geral, a ilumina\u00e7\u00e3o local e a ilumina\u00e7\u00e3o mista. Num local de trabalho, n\u00e3o deve ser instalada apenas ilumina\u00e7\u00e3o local. A instala\u00e7\u00e3o de ilumina\u00e7\u00e3o local no local de trabalho deve ser &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">(6) A linha de alimenta\u00e7\u00e3o da ilumina\u00e7\u00e3o deve ser segura e fi\u00e1vel; a cablagem deve estar afastada da fonte de calor nas proximidades da oficina de queima, da ventoinha de alta temperatura e da conduta de calor. &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">(7) Devem ser adoptadas novas fontes de luz e ilumina\u00e7\u00e3o mista de elevada efici\u00eancia e poupan\u00e7a de energia, de acordo com as condi\u00e7\u00f5es locais.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\"><strong>2. As normas de ilumina\u00e7\u00e3o devem cumprir as seguintes disposi\u00e7\u00f5es: &nbsp;&nbsp;&nbsp;<\/strong><strong><\/strong><\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">(1) O valor m\u00ednimo de ilumin\u00e2ncia da ilumina\u00e7\u00e3o interior e exterior deve estar em conformidade com as disposi\u00e7\u00f5es das especifica\u00e7\u00f5es correspondentes. A especifica\u00e7\u00e3o n\u00e3o inclui, pode referir-se ao valor de ilumin\u00e2ncia de locais semelhantes. C\u00e1lculo da ilumin\u00e2ncia, deve ser contabilizado o coeficiente de compensa\u00e7\u00e3o &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">N\u00famero. &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">(2) A tens\u00e3o do iluminador n\u00e3o deve ser superior a 105% da sua tens\u00e3o nominal, n\u00e3o deve ser inferior a 95% da sua tens\u00e3o nominal.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\"><strong>3. A sele\u00e7\u00e3o da fonte de ilumina\u00e7\u00e3o deve ser coerente com as seguintes disposi\u00e7\u00f5es: &nbsp;&nbsp;&nbsp;<\/strong><strong><\/strong><\/h3>\n\n\n\n<div class=\"wp-block-uagb-image uagb-block-fac15f70 wp-block-uagb-image--layout-default wp-block-uagb-image--effect-static wp-block-uagb-image--align-none\"><figure class=\"wp-block-uagb-image__figure\"><img decoding=\"async\" srcset=\"https:\/\/led.amasly.com\/wp-content\/uploads\/2025\/03\/cement-plant-3-680x1024.jpg ,https:\/\/led.amasly.com\/wp-content\/uploads\/2025\/03\/cement-plant-3.jpg 780w, https:\/\/led.amasly.com\/wp-content\/uploads\/2025\/03\/cement-plant-3.jpg 360w\" sizes=\"auto, (max-width: 480px) 150px\" src=\"https:\/\/led.amasly.com\/wp-content\/uploads\/2025\/03\/cement-plant-3-680x1024.jpg\" alt=\"\" class=\"uag-image-2253\" width=\"850\" height=\"1280\" title=\"f\u00e1brica de cimento (3)\" loading=\"lazy\" role=\"img\"><\/figure><\/div>\n\n\n\n<p class=\"wp-block-paragraph\">(1) a fonte de luz de ilumina\u00e7\u00e3o deve ser uma fonte de luz fria. &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">(2) A ilumina\u00e7\u00e3o de emerg\u00eancia deve ser utilizada para a igni\u00e7\u00e3o instant\u00e2nea de l\u00e2mpadas incandescentes ou fluorescentes, podendo tamb\u00e9m ser utilizadas luzes de emerg\u00eancia normais. &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">(3) Forno, moinho, tritura\u00e7\u00e3o e outras oficinas de produ\u00e7\u00e3o importantes, diretamente com l\u00e2mpadas de s\u00f3dio de alta press\u00e3o, l\u00e2mpadas fluorescentes de merc\u00fario de alta press\u00e3o e outras fontes de luz de longa dura\u00e7\u00e3o e resistentes \u00e0s vibra\u00e7\u00f5es; laborat\u00f3rio, sala de projeto, sala de controlo, sala de telefone, gabinete de combate a inc\u00eandios, etc. devem utilizar l\u00e2mpadas fluorescentes. &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">O laborat\u00f3rio, a sala de desenho, a sala de controlo, a sala de telefones, o gabinete de combate a inc\u00eandios, etc. devem adotar l\u00e2mpadas fluorescentes. No estaleiro de pr\u00e9-homogeneiza\u00e7\u00e3o, na biblioteca de pr\u00e9-homogeneiza\u00e7\u00e3o e noutros locais de ilumina\u00e7\u00e3o de grandes \u00e1reas, \u00e9 adequado utilizar projectores, l\u00e2mpadas de s\u00f3dio de alta press\u00e3o, l\u00e2mpadas de iodetos met\u00e1licos, etc.: uma variedade de corredores de armazenamento e de correias transportadoras com l\u00e2mpadas fluorescentes. &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Biblioteca e galeria de tapetes rolantes a direito com l\u00e2mpadas fluorescentes e l\u00e2mpadas incandescentes.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">4. A sele\u00e7\u00e3o das l\u00e2mpadas e far\u00f3is de sinaliza\u00e7\u00e3o deve obedecer \u00e0s seguintes disposi\u00e7\u00f5es: <\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">(1) tipo de l\u00e2mpada, de acordo com as condi\u00e7\u00f5es ambientais e os requisitos de distribui\u00e7\u00e3o da luz na superf\u00edcie iluminada, efici\u00eancia da l\u00e2mpada e outra escolha razo\u00e1vel. &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">(2) po\u00e7o, sala de bombas, casa de banho, fundo do armaz\u00e9m de cimento, plataforma de embalagem e outros locais h\u00famidos ou poeirentos, \u00e9 adequado utilizar l\u00e2mpadas \u00e0 prova de \u00e1gua e de poeira; nos corredores exteriores devem ser selecionadas l\u00e2mpadas \u00e0 prova de \u00e1gua. Altura da camada superior a &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Quando a altura do piso for superior a 7 m, devem ser utilizadas l\u00e2mpadas de f\u00e1brica do tipo cobertura profunda; o projeto de ilumina\u00e7\u00e3o da oficina de prepara\u00e7\u00e3o de p\u00f3 de carv\u00e3o deve cumprir os requisitos de preven\u00e7\u00e3o de inc\u00eandios, podendo ser selecionadas l\u00e2mpadas \u00e0 prova de \u00e1gua e de poeiras; a sala das bombas de \u00f3leo, o dep\u00f3sito de \u00f3leo interior, o dep\u00f3sito de autom\u00f3veis, etc. devem ser selecionados para as l\u00e2mpadas anti-explos\u00e3o. &nbsp;&nbsp;&nbsp;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Devem ser selecionadas l\u00e2mpadas \u00e0 prova de explos\u00e3o.<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">(3) Quando a altura de instala\u00e7\u00e3o do iluminador for inferior a 2,2 m, devem ser tomadas medidas de prote\u00e7\u00e3o de seguran\u00e7a.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\"><strong>5. A escolha da tens\u00e3o de ilumina\u00e7\u00e3o deve ser coerente com as disposi\u00e7\u00f5es seguintes:<\/strong><strong><\/strong><\/h3>\n\n\n\n<p class=\"wp-block-paragraph\">(1) a tens\u00e3o de ilumina\u00e7\u00e3o geral deve ser de 220V;<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">(2) A tens\u00e3o de alimenta\u00e7\u00e3o das l\u00e2mpadas de viagem port\u00e1teis para manuten\u00e7\u00e3o geral n\u00e3o deve exceder 36V:<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">(3) instalado em alta temperatura, humidade, solo condutor, a altura de instala\u00e7\u00e3o de 2,2 m do solo e abaixo, f\u00e1cil de alcan\u00e7ar e sem medidas para evitar choques el\u00e9ctricos (tais como protetor de fugas n\u00e3o instalado, etc.) da ilumina\u00e7\u00e3o<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">Lumin\u00e1rias, a utiliza\u00e7\u00e3o de tens\u00e3o n\u00e3o deve exceder 24V:<\/p>\n\n\n\n<p class=\"wp-block-paragraph\">(4) A tens\u00e3o das l\u00e2mpadas port\u00e1teis utilizadas para manuten\u00e7\u00e3o em fornos, moinhos, secadores, refrigeradores de canetas, precipitadores el\u00e9ctricos, grandes espanadores de sacos e outros equipamentos condutores de metal n\u00e3o deve exceder 12V.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\"><strong>3. sistema de gest\u00e3o da ilumina\u00e7\u00e3o<\/strong><strong><\/strong><\/h2>\n\n\n\n<h3
